URL's for quick access to WebUI

You can start using the WebUI with the standard start URL, like: http://<HOST>:<PORT>/sap/bc/bsp/sap/crm_ui_start/default.htm After logon, you maybe have to select the proper business role and then you navigate to the function you need. It is possible to add more parameters into the URL to get direct access to the role, function or object you need to access.

You can add parameters for the logon screen: sap-client sap-language sap-user sap-password Example: http://<HOST>:<PORT>/sap/bc/bsp/sap/crm_ui_start/default.htm?sap-client=100&sap-user=XXX&sap-password=YYY&sap-language=EN Note: Before the first parameter you have to add a ?. Any other parameter you add is preceded by a &. You can skip parameters when they have been defaulted by system or personal settings already, like client and logon language. Replace client number, language, XXX and YYY with your own credentials. Be aware, sending your user/password over http can be seen by system administrators or IT-experts that trace traffic to a host. So be careful when you do so.

You can add parameters to start the WebUI with a specific business role and even a logical link: saprole crm-logical-link Examples: http://<HOST>:<PORT>/sap/bc/bsp/sap/crm_ui_start/default.htm?saprole=ZSLS http://<HOST>:<PORT>/sap/bc/bsp/sap/crm_ui_start/default.htm?saprole=ZSLS&crm-logical-link=SRV-QOT-CR Note: Next to the name of the logical link, the business role is required. A logical link could be called from different business roles. For each role the link could be configured in a different way.

Parameters to add: crm-object-type crm-object-action crm-object-value

Example: http://<HOST>:<PORT>/sap/bc/bsp/sap/crm_ui_start/default.htm?sap-client=020&sap-language=EN&sap-domainRelax=min&crm-object-type=BT126_APPT&crm-object-action=B&crm-object value=4CF536DA49750074E1008000097E28D5 Note: Such URL could be useful when it is included in an e-mail, for example to notify someone about a CRM object. Add the object type as defined in the navigation profile (OP mapping) together with the action and the GUID of the object.

The service uif_logon is shortcut (alias) for bc/bsp/sap/crm_ui_start (as of release CRM 7.0); both can be used
